Output ec3eb5000feeba26a9e2f364d2167586e14d519759a932dbf1d5f7da901382e0:0

value
1000517
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8a42b5ac620872f46b3de2d3bd349261d58109d OP_EQUALVERIFY OP_CHECKSIG
address
1ND6SC6eri25KKCwaE1U4zqnUPKrohum3o
transaction
ec3eb5000feeba26a9e2f364d2167586e14d519759a932dbf1d5f7da901382e0
confirmations
560060
spent
true